Summer Vacations in Schools to Be Reviewed in July: Minister Sakina Itoo

Says Decision on Break Will Be Taken After Assessment of Weather Conditions

Srinagar, Jun 25 (JKNS): Jammu and Kashmir Minister for Education, Sakeena Itoo on Thursday said that the government will review the issue of summer vacations in schools during the month of July and take an appropriate decision accordingly.

 

Speaking to reporters in Srinagar, as per news agency JKNS, Itoo said the matter of summer vacations will be discussed by the concerned authorities and a decision will be taken after assessing the prevailing situation.

 

“We will discuss summer vacations in July,” the minister said when asked about the possibility of announcing a break for schools amid rising temperatures.

 

She, however, did not specify any timeline for the decision and said the government would take a call after reviewing all relevant factors.

 

The statement comes amid speculations on summer vacations in educational institutions due to the prevailing weather conditions in parts of Jammu and Kashmir. (JKNS)
